REPORT: Prime” Sander’s 4th QTR run game, specifically QB CTR Read, was the difference…
In the highly competitive atmosphere of the fourth quarter, the strategic execution of the run game, particularly the quarterback’s center read option, proved to be the pivotal factor in Sander’s performance. As the game progressed and tensions heightened, the ability to effectively utilize this play highlighted not only the offensive line’s capability but also showcased the quarterback’s decision-making under pressure.
The center read option, commonly referred to as the “CTR Read,” allows the quarterback to gauge the defense’s alignment and react accordingly. This flexibility is crucial in high-stakes moments, as it can either exploit defensive weaknesses or stall momentum. In Sander’s case, the execution of this play was meticulously orchestrated, emphasizing both timing and player synergy.
